リポジトリのインポート

ローカル間

  • VisualSVN Serverマネージャーを起動する。
  • 左ツリーメニューの[Repositories]を右クリックして[All Tasks]->[Import Exsiting Repository...]を選ぶ。
  • [ExistingRepository Location:]に既存のリポジトリ(ここではC:\Repositories\test-repos-01)を選び、[New Repository Name:]に新しいレポジトリ名(ここではtest-repos-02)を入力する。
  • OKを押してインポートを実行する。

リモート間

  • 移動元のSVNサーバにログオンして、svnadminコマンドでダンプファイルを作る。ここでは以下のようにした。
     C:\Program Files\Subversion\bin\svnadmin dump C:\repositories\test-repos-01 > c:\test-repos-01.dump
  • 移動先のSVNサーバにログオンして、VisualSVN Serverマネージャーを起動する。
  • メニューの[操作]->[Create New Repository...]を開く。
  • [Repository Name:]に適切なレポジトリ名(ここではtest-repos-01)を入力する。[Create default Structure]のチェックは外す。
  • [OK]を押してリポジトリの作成を実行する。
    • ここでは C:\repositories\test-repos-01 に新しいリポジトリが出来た。
  • ダンプファイルを移動元のサーバから移動先のサーバへコピーする。ここではC:\test-repos-01.dumpにコピーした。
  • svnadminコマンドでダンプファイルをロードする。ここでは以下のようにした。
     C:\Program Files\Subversion\bin\svnadmin load C:\repositories\test-repos-01 < C:\test-repos-01.dump

参考

http://www.visualsvn.com/support/topic/00010/


ト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S

Last-modified: 2016-03-29 (火) 05:18:07